Output 5252887799ff690c92518628a29e5c9324dd75b181356e755d689769710e943c:1

value
5341700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 829506e5a5b652a2c663f20ccc252f24783b8f92 OP_EQUAL
address
3DbUJ49kQBMTccauF759QeJSF1Nk1EVcbS
transaction
5252887799ff690c92518628a29e5c9324dd75b181356e755d689769710e943c
spent
true